Day after attack, Delhi Chief Minister gets Z category CRPF security

The Ministry of Home Affairs (MHA) accorded Z category security cover consisting of CRPF personnel to Delhi Chief Minister Rekha Gupta following an attack on her during a ‘Jan Sunwai’ event here on Wednesday.

According to MHA sources, the new security arrangements were put in place on the evening of August 20. Till now, Gupta was under the security cover provided by the Delhi Police.

CM Gupta was holding a ‘Jan Sunwai’ event at her residence in Civil Lines on Wednesday when she was attacked by a man from Gujarat, who posed as a complainant with a grievance.

During the interaction, the accused, identified as Rajeshbhai Khimjibhai Sakariya (41), approached the Chief Minister, presented some papers, then suddenly held her hand and tried to pull her hair. However, he was overpowered by the people. The Delhi Police have registered an attempt to murder case against the accused.

A person with ‘Z’ category protection is assigned 18 to 20 personnel, which include personal security officers, escorts and a pilot.

A ‘Z plus’ protectee has double the number of personnel in ‘Z category’, along with enhanced security arrangements for their residence and cavalcade.
